Retrieve Protocol Database from CD or DVD
The Retrieve function allows you to recover a protocol database that was saved to a CD or DVD.
CAUTION The protocol database retrieve function does not support restore from other prod-
ucts except Optima XR646.
Note: When retrieving, the procedures saved on the disk will overwrite all of the procedures on the sys-
tem.
Follow this process to retrieve a protocol database from CD or DVD.
1. From the Worklist screen, click [UTILITIES].
The Utilities screen appears.
2. Select Preferences > Protocols.
3. Insert the disk with the saved protocols database into the tray.
4. Click [RETRIEVE].
A message appears: “Press OK to continue with Protocol Database retrieve.”
5. Click [OK].
The saved protocol database is loaded onto the system.
6. Remove the disk from the tray. Store the disk in a safe place.
